RESUMEN

Objective:Present study was aimed to analyze the immunogenicity of recombinant Lugurus zona pellucida-3 protein (r-LZP3) expressed in E.coli,and to evaluate the efficacy of its antiserum to affect in vitro mouse sperm-egg binding.Methods:Female mouse were immunized using LZP3 DNA vaccine for priming,and boosted with r-LZP3 protein.The antibody response level of LZP3 antisera was determined by ELISA.The immunoreactivity and specificity of the anti-LZP3 antisera were tested by immunoblot, indirect immunofluorescence and immunohistochemistry using native mouse ZP.A sperm-zone pellucida binding assay was used to evaluate the efficacy of anti-LZP3 antisera to inhibit mouse sperm-egg binding in vitro.Results: The result of ELISA showed that LZP3 DNA vaccine was able to induce higher antibody titers in mouse.Antiserum could specifically recognize or bind to r-LZP3 protein expressed in E.coli and native mouse ZP in vitro.The LZP3 antisera and r-LZP3 protein also inhibited sperm-egg binding in vitro.Condusion:These results show that r-LZP3 protein is of strong immunogenicity.
